Q: What inspired you to become a musician?
A: Right after getting my Nintendo Switch back in April of 2023, I finally decided to play DELTARUNE for the first time, and I immediately fell in love with it. So much so that I decided that I wanted to make my own game just like it! I won't talk much about the game, since I still might work on it in the future, but while working on the game, I wanted to create some music for it. I asked my brother (who also produces music) what DAW he used, and he introduced me to LMMS (amazing DAW for the price btw). It took some experimenting, but after watching some YouTube videos, I learned how to really produce music, and I've only been getting better since.
Q: What do you use to make music?
A: My current DAW is LMMS (as previously mentioned), and I use it primarily for producing. But I also use Ableton Lite for vocal mixing, and Audacity for general song mixing (I am really wanting to save up for FL Studio though...). I don't use much outside of simply producing on my PC. I have this cheap Sudotack mic that I got off Amazon (which I am hoping to replace soon), and I have an MPK mini AKAI MIDI keyboard that I use once a while, but almost all my music is produced using a traditional keyboard and mouse.
